In every rural area that I have visited that
is discussing the issue of increasing meth
lab activity the talks are in the what do we
do stage; nowhere have I seen a template
for a solution. I have seen fear, denial,
frustration, and increasing awareness.
I have not seen much hope. I have seen
moms, dads, educators, and community
leaders wondering when âhead, fingers,
elbows, knees, and toesâ changed from a
childrenâs game to an inventory, after
Main Street America suffered yet another
home exploding in the hours before
dawn.
In many cases rural America is the
location of the manufacturing facility for
drugs that will be distributed and used in
large urban centers where the use of
methamphetamine is on the increase
